VACANCY NOTICE

Project: Youth Environmental Impact (YENI)

Caritas Switzerland (CACH) Country Office for Kosovo is seeking an enthusiastic and qualified candidate for the position of the

School and Environment Coordinator

Under the supervision of the Project Manager (PM), the School and Environment Coordinator will support the implementation of the Project “Youth Environmental Impact” (YENI), in line with Caritas Switzerland rules and regulations and donors’ requirements.

Position summary:

The School and Environment Coordinator will implement activities planned under the project YENI, in line with the given intervention as described in the approved project document.

Main responsibilities:

  • Work under the direct supervision of the Project Manager with main responsibility to develop, realize and improve the implementation of Climate Change and Environmental Protection activities in the target municipalities and with the targeted schools;
  • Oversee and organize the capacity building of the student’s councils, eco-clubs, teachers (biology and ecology) and school management and project implementing partners;
  • Support with mentoring and monitor their work and organize conferences, training or workshops, and provide technical input during different project events;
  • Contribute to the design of the project activity plan and support the project manager in planning, preparation and delivery of capacity building and training for municipal officials in conjunction with the approved action plan;
  • Supports the project manager and external experts in securing relevant data and information for the development of the successful monitoring system;
  • Assist to environmental skills trainers with Eco club trainings and master trainers with teacher training.Review on regular basis project details, deliverables and scheduled events according to the project action plan;
  • Run a small climate change project scheme and maintain accurate and complete records of project data on the youth climate change initiatives in target municipalities;
  • Support the project manager for preparation and organization of field visits and make necessary appointments with project stakeholders;
  • Maintain direct and regular communication with the project manager and contribute to written semester, monthly and weekly reports;
  • Prepare report from all field activities, including maintenance of the protocols, attendance lists, photos, etc; and recommend adjustments to improve project implementation;
  • Conducts other activities as requested by the project manager or as deemed necessary within the framework of the Caritas Switzerland Mission in Kosovo;
  • Maintain written track record of all project-related communication and agreements, and ensure that all project documentation is stored appropriately;

Requirements:

  • University degree in Biology, Ecology, Geography and Education. Advanced master’s degree or equivalent is an asset;
  • Minimum of four (4) years of experience with environmental protection or climate change projects or related field;
  • Experience in implementing, monitoring and evaluating development projects is an advantage;
  • Experience in collaboration with International Organisations or NGOs, Government Institutions, and NGOs in the field of climate change and environmental protection, youth activism, or related fields;
  • Knowledge of Kosovo’s environment and climate policy;
  • Advanced skills in planning, communication, facilitation, and coordination;
  • Excellent knowledge of English (both written and spoken). Excellent knowledge of at least one local language (Albanian, Serbian), knowledge of a second local language is considered an asset;
  • Very good skills in MS Office applications (Word, Excel, PowerPoint, etc);
  • Working experience with gender mainstreaming and conflict-sensitiveness is considered an asset;
  • A valid driving license; Willingness to travel throughout Kosovo;
